Price Comparison by Account Size
Cheapest challenge price at each account size (where both firms offer the same size)
| Account Size | FXC Funded | Velotrade | Savings |
|---|---|---|---|
| $5K | $49 | $35 ★ | Save $14 |
| $10K | $99 ★ | $120 | Save $21 |
| $25K | $174 ★ | $300 | Save $126 |
| $50K | $249 ★ | $540 | Save $291 |
| $100K | $349 ★ | $899 | Save $550 |
| $200K | $549 ★ | $1,549 | Save $1,000 |

Risk & Drawdown Rules
Risk rules are a key difference for funded traders: FXC Funded lists its daily drawdown as "5% (2-Phase & 1-Phase evaluation) / 3% (Instant Funded)", while Velotrade lists "4-5% daily loss limit. Classic 1-Step 7% max (Static). Classic 2-Step 10% max (Static). PRO 1-Step 3% daily + 3% max (Static).". Always confirm the drawdown type before buying, since a trailing rule behaves very differently from a static end-of-day one.
